Preheat the oven to 350°F. Grease a 9 x 5-inch loaf pan.
In a small bowl, sift together 1 1/2 cups flour, salt, and baking powder. Set aside.
In a large mixing bowl, combine the melted butter, sugar, eggs, vanilla extract, lemon zest, and lemon juice. Mix with an electric mixer until well combined.
Add about 1 cup of the flour mixture and stir just until combined. Add half of the milk and stir again. Repeat with the remaining flour mixture and milk, mixing only until combined.
Toss the blueberries with 1 tablespoon of flour. Gently fold the coated blueberries into the batter.
Transfer the batter to the prepared loaf pan and spread it evenly.
Bake for approximately 55 minutes, or until a toothpick inserted near the center comes out clean or with a few moist crumbs.
Remove the bread from the oven and let it cool in the pan for 30 minutes. Carefully remove the loaf and transfer it to a wire rack to finish cooling.
To make the lemon icing, whisk together the melted butter, powdered sugar, lemon juice, and vanilla extract until smooth.
Once the bread has cooled, drizzle the lemon icing over the top. Slice and enjoy.
